After just completely cutting school out of their lives William had turned to helping out the police with more supernatural cases. One villain in particular had the power to destroy spirits on different levels. And at this point? He wants Mallard Conway dead. But after a break out he was one of the villains that were able to escape and start being evil once again. This has really pissed Wil off and he's been spending day and night trying to track this guy down to find out his powers and to see if he can harness or use them himself. 

However, in the same building stands an elven boy named Vyncent who just wants to game with his friend. Looking into William's bedroom he see's a light that definitely hurts Williams eyes shining over a case and what seems like hundreds of notes screwed up or otherwise highlighted to the point where Vyncent's eyes hurt glancing at them for a second. The notes were everywhere and books on the subject were even on the other side of the room on his bed. At least he used it for something. Lightly he knocked on the door and William jumped half falling through his chair. Noticing it was just Vyncent he sighed and stepped out of the chair. 

"Hey Vync hi hello what do you want?" William rubbed his eyes standing at the door. Vyncent frowned slightly at the rudeness but excused it as him being tired. 

"I was wondering if you wanted to game with me-." Before William could cut him off again he raised his hand. "But! I see that you're tired and probably going to bed soon so i'll let you sleep." Vyncent smiled. William stared and chuckled. 

"Yeah...sleep...right." William looked at his work then back to Vyncent. "Yeah thanks for the offer but yeah... very busy so... maybe next time?" William offered an apologetic smile which Vyncent accepted and left for his own room. Sighing, Vyncent sat down and stared at the level he's been stuck on for hours which he knew William could probably figure out in seconds. Going outside again he knocked on Dakota's door and walked in to see him asleep. Vyncent sighed knowing that nothing but morning beef stroganoff would wake that boy up now. At least he knew he could rage at the game and not wake anyone up. But William was also going to bed... but Vyncent doesn't know if he can believe him. He'd like to think he can but if William gets really into something then it's hard for him to put down. Vyncent took the benefit of the doubt and decided to turn his game off for the night and went to sleep. However, across the house. William stayed awake until morning. 

Tide woke the boys up with the smell of beef stroganoff but only two got to the kitchen. Vyncent frowned only seeing Dakota and walked to William's room. It was like no hours had passed. He was staring at the same pile of words and unsolved mysteries. Vyncent loudly knocked on the door and William turned around. 

"Wha?.. Vync i told you i can't play right now." William glared at him. 

"It's morning." Vyncent crossed his arms. William blinked then opened his curtains to immediately hiss and close them again. 

"Oh shit... sorry Vync i didn't even notice." William stood up and walked towards him. 

"It's fine. Come on Tide made breakfast." Vyncent noticed William slightly stumble over to the kitchen and sit on one of the chairs only to fall through the floor. Dakota laughed and Vyncent sat next to the now empty chair. He had a slight smile but couldn't help but feel concerned for his shorter companion. Slowly, William walked back over cautiously and Vyncent kicked the chair out for him. Tide with a wide grin put everyone's food out in front of them. 

"So did you all sleep well?" Tide asked in a voice way too loud to be used in the morning. 

"Yeah slept great. How about you Wil?" Vyncent asked looking at him. He would feel bad about throwing him under the bus if he didn't know William wasn't going to change about his investigation habits. Under the table William kicked his leg and Vyncent kicked back. That caused an undercover game of footies which was causing William to smile and attempt to dodge. Vyncent smiled back attempting to wrap his legs around William to stop which William gasped at. A cough made the boys turn to see Dakota and Tides confused faces as the two quickly sat up as if nothing happened.
